Rare 18th-Century Georgian Nutcracker Discovered in Dorset

A small (10cm) Georgian nutcracker found yesterday with The Legend, after 3 hours of hard digging mostly rubbish. (UK, Dorset) These are from circa 1780 and made of brass. Apparently intended for small nuts such as hazelnuts and pistachios. I feel lucky it’s still in one piece and I didn’t damage it. I quite like this find.
